What is waste heat recovery power generation?

Waste heat recovery power generation presents a promising opportunity to improve energy efficiency, reduce environmental impacts, and lower operational costs for industries across various sectors. By utilizing waste heat that would otherwise be discarded, companies can recover valuable energy, contributing to a more sustainable future.

What are waste heat recovery power plants?

Waste Heat Recovery Power Plants are a promising and sustainable solution for improving energy efficiency in energy-intensive industries. By capturing and repurposing excess heat, these plants help lower fuel consumption, reduce greenhouse gas emissions, and cut operating costs.
